Output 897206d6755a4e890c69801ed251d8cdbb1e6ac33a437d8612b77e7ad6db2106:11

value
3106899
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cc50823e2b3ea1cb5d62c2c527e9e164de99b317 OP_EQUAL
address
3LKLDXLpP3eXu5PJj59zDmw4eYBaYHWBnA
transaction
897206d6755a4e890c69801ed251d8cdbb1e6ac33a437d8612b77e7ad6db2106
spent
true